Schreiber hopes once fans see the result, the title can quickly leave behind its rocky development history and “video game TV show” label. Halo has already been greenlit for season two. It’s a challenge to manipulate a cumbersome costume and find ways to shoot it so it looks like you’re super capable.” “It’s 50 pounds of plastic and the suit is meant to make you superhuman - it enhances the Spartan’s capability for his performance tenfold,” he says. While The Mandalorian’s armor is merely protective, the Master Chief’s bulky bodysuit is intended to serve another purpose. The rest of the character’s costume was cumbersome. In Halo, the Spartans take their helmet off a ton - it’s only Master Chief’s face you haven’t seen before.” “Also, The Mandalorian is always helmeted and has to remain that way. “I was like, ‘OK, great, there’s a precedent and people are hungry for this genre and this material - because there is definitely overlap - and the success they had bodes well for us,” he says. But Schreiber says the success of Disney+’s The Mandalorian isn’t seen as a threat. The project’s lengthy development, however, meant it was beaten to the screen by another streaming title about a mysterious helmeted space warrior who gradually discovers his humanity while aiding a fugitive child. So the question “Who is the Master Chief?” becomes a journey for Schreiber’s character as well as the audience across the debut season’s nine episodes as he finds himself defying orders to protect a young girl (Kwan Ha Boo). Rather than viewing Master Chief’s opaqueness as a hurdle, Halo makes the character ignorant of his past (his memory has been erased and emotions chemically suppressed). It’s a very tight box, especially early in the series, trying to find the sweet spot of restraint and figure out this guy’s inner life.” “I was given a lot of leeway in those roles to push the boundaries because the characters are so big and broad,” says Schreiber, who’s half brother to Ray Donovan star Liev Schreiber. The stoic cyber-warrior is quite the reversal for the 43-year-old Canadian, who got his first notable break with a season-long arc on HBO’s The Wire but is best-known for larger-than-life roles in titles like American Gods and Orange Is the New Black. “And now here I am, attempting to play it.” “There’s this expectation because a huge portion of the audience has played the game believing they are the Master Chief,” he says. Since 2018, however, there has been at least one constant attached: Pablo Schreiber, the actor tasked with embodying a character known to every gamer, yet one that nobody really knows.
